In the Basic Rider Course, you will learn:

  • The Basic Rider Course is a 14 to 15 hour program, which provides classroom and actual motorcycle operator training in a controlled, off-street environment.
  • The basics: what to wear, how to start and stop your motorcycle, and motorcycle controls. Street strategies to avoid trouble and stay safe.
  • How to maneuver your motorcycle in tough situations. Swerving, avoiding collisions, special situations, lane changes, passing, and avoiding hazards.
  • No experience is necessary; a good sense of balance is required (you must be able to ride a bicycle).
  • No bike, no promblem. We furnish motorcycles for students to use for the riding course.

Required Safety Gear for class:

  • Helmet – DOT approved (Loan helmets available; personal helmets must be approved by RiderCoach. No half-shell helmets used in training.)
  • Eye protection (glasses or sunglasses)
  • Over the ankle boots or shoes (preferably leather)
  • Long pants (denim or material of equal or better durability)
  • Long-sleeved shirt or jacket
  • Full-fingered gloves

With successful completion the student is given a card that will waive the road test for getting their license.  Also, some insurance companies offer a discount for completion of the course.
